Transaction 087f77a5dc9a29342ff6c4d0e2ea5e5f0d3a84547edf3cccbc2703e37573e47a
1 Input
1 Outputs
- 087f77a5dc9a29342ff6c4d0e2ea5e5f0d3a84547edf3cccbc2703e37573e47a:0
value 1580716
address 1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G